Sheraton's Dainty Chair - Set Of 2
This dining chair brings refined comfort and timeless style to dining rooms, offering supportive seating designed for everyday meals and entertaining. The Sheraton's Dainty Chair - Set Of 2 pairs a classic silhouette with balanced proportions, making it easy to style alongside a variety of dining tables. Crafted for durability and long-term use, it delivers lasting comfort and furniture-quality presence. A carved and gilt armchair, the rectangular āXā back with a mahogany panel, the caned seat with a silk tie-on cushion, on turned and fluted legs. The original Regency after Thomas Sheraton, circa 1800.
